Azores Natural Parks to join European Mobility Week

The Regional Secretariat for Energy, Environment and Tourism, through the Regional Directorate for the Environment, joins the European Mobility Week with actions on the island of Flores on 20 September and on the islands of São Jorge, Graciosa and Santa Maria on September 22.
 
The Municipal Council of Lajes das Flores, in partnership with the Island Natural Park, will organise games at the elderly living in that municipality, raising their awareness for the importance of more sustainable and healthy habits, such as the reduction of engine-powered vehicles.
 
On São Jorge, the Natural Park promotes a pedestrian route between Serra do Topo and Fajã dos Cubres to disseminate the local bio and geodiversity as well as to promote hiking instead of fossil fuel consumption.
 
The initiative is addressed to the local community and the recommended minimum age for participants is six years.
 
The Graciosa Natural Park and the local Sports Services, in partnership with Ilha Branca School Sports Club, will organise a bike ride along the Caldeira Trail. This is an initiative open to the whole community with the aim of alerting people to the need of changing behaviours regarding sustainable mobility.
 
The Santa Maria Natural Park will organise the Mobility Games outside its premises. The activity will encourage the practice of physical exercise, reflecting on the daily habits that may be altered to reduce atmospheric and noise pollution emissions.
 
The activities carried out under this initiative are intended to raise the awareness of participants for the use of alternative vehicles to the cars to promote the conservation and preservation of natural resources.
 
Those who are interested may obtain further information about these and other activities promoted by the Azores Natural Parks at http://educarparaoambiente.azores.gov.pt.
 
Launched in Brussels on April 19, 2002, the European Mobility Week runs from September 16 to 22. Under this campaign, citizens will have the opportunity to participate in various activities dedicated to sustainable mobility to encourage a new vision on the need to adopt behaviours regarding mobility, particularly in the use of cars.
